## Break-Glass Access — ORM Refactor Branch

Hey newcomers! While we untangle the legacy Fernwick ORM layer, the migration toolkit lives behind break-glass access so nobody runs schema rewrites by accident. If prod is on fire and you genuinely need the toolkit, ping the refactor channel first, then open the break-glass console. It will ask for the recovery passphrase shown below.

strongbox words: druath-quenael

## Authentication

RestockRoute plans vending-machine refills from the internal StockSignal service. Every request needs a service key in the `X-Restock-Key` header. Keys are per-environment; staging keys never work in prod. If a customer reports 401s, confirm the environment first, then check key expiry in the ops console — keys rotate every 60 days. Do not paste keys into tickets. Support sandbox access uses a shared read-only key maintained by the platform team. The current sandbox key is shown below.

service key, hahaf-hahag: qvz7-0frcibk

Heads up: if the Lintrock baseline file in the Quarrow repo drifts from main, CI fails with a "stale baseline" error even when the code is fine. Quick fix is to regenerate the baseline on a clean checkout and re-push. If a customer build is blocked, confirm the failing run matches the token below before escalating.

build token for yadug-yagag: htk21_c863c33eb8b82c0c9c152